OBU vs. Jackson State University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, OBU or Jackson State University?

  • Ouachita Baptist University is 268.8% more expensive to attend than Jackson State University for in-state tuition ($30,500.00 vs. $8,270.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 268.8% higher at OBU than Jackson State University ($30,500.00 vs. $8,270.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Jackson State University than OBU ($15,292 vs. $21,677)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Ouachita Baptist University are 18.7% lower than costs at Jackson State University ($8,800 vs. $10,445)
  • More students receive financial grant aid at Ouachita Baptist University than Jackson State University (100% vs. 86%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Ouachita Baptist University students is 155.1% larger than aid received Jackson State University ($22,181 vs. $8,694)

OBU vs. Jackson State University Admissions Difficulty Comparison

Which college is harder to get into, OBU or Jackson State University? Average SAT and ACT scores plus acceptance rates offer good insight into the difficulty of admission between Jackson State University or OBU .

  • The average SAT score at Ouachita Baptist University (1120) is 210 points higher than at Jackson State University (910)
  • Incoming OBU students have a 6 point higher average ACT score (25) than students at Jackson State University (19)
  • Accepted freshman OBU students have a 0.62 point higher average high school GPA (3.72) than students at Jackson State University (3.1)
  • Jackson State University has a higher acceptance rate (88.6%) than OBU (72.3%)

OBU vs. Jackson State University Graduation Outcomes Comparison

Which is better, OBU or Jackson State University? Graduation rate, salary and amount of student loan debt are indicators of a college which offers better outcomes for its graduates. Compare the following outcomes facts between Jackson State University and OBU.

  • The graduation rate at OBU is higher than Jackson State University (63% vs. 40%)
  • Graduates from Ouachita Baptist University earn on average $10,600 more per year than Jackson State University graduates after ten years. ($43,400 vs. $32,800)
  • Ouachita Baptist University students graduate with a $6,500 lower median federal student loan debt than Jackson State University graduates. ($22,500 vs. $29,000)
  • OBU graduates are paying $67 less per month on federal student loans than Jackson State University graduates. ($232 vs. $299)
  • More OBU gra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former Jackson State University students, three years after graduation. (71% vs. 36%)
